Periventricular leukomalacia (PVL) is a type of brain injury that affects premature infants. It is characterized by the softening of white matter near the brain’s ventricles, which can lead to a range of developmental and neurological issues. Paroxysmal kinesigenic dyskinesia (PKD) is a rare neurological disorder that is characterized by sudden, brief, and involuntary muscle movements or spasms.
